As part of the Wild Coast Gap Year, all students have the unique opportunity of learning to dive for East Coast Rock Lobster alongside experienced local fishers. All catches are sold directly to neighbouring, Phumalali Seafoods, providing students with a chance to earn real income while gaining practical skills.

While seasoned small-scale fishers and divers in the region earn around R15,000 per month, gap year students can expect to earn a minimum of R5,000 per month during their stay (thats about an extra R45,000 for the 9 months of your stay) adding financial independence to your journey of growth, adventure, and discovery. This additional income can be used to fund your travel and accommodation costs when visiting other regions of South Africa, during the two 10-day mini-breaks of the Gap Year Programme.

The 9-Month Gap Year Programme

Your 9-Month Curriculum: Skills for Life.

Our comprehensive, 9-month programme is meticulously crafted to blend essential life skills with specialised vocational training. Each of the 16 young men and women in our 2026 intake will gain a diverse skill set, culminating in a portfolio of certifications and practical experience. 


Activities include the following: 


Leisure: Kayaking, Snorkeling, Surfing, Swimming, Hiking, Birdwatchting, Outdoor games, SUP (Stand-Up Paddleboarding), Sandboarding.


Skills & Education: Quad Bike Driving, Tractor Driving, e-Learing Courses of Choice, Cooking, Public Speaking, Presenting and Leadership, Self-Defence.


Certificates (Optional): Yoga Instructor, Mini-TEFL, Surf Lifeguard Award (SLA), Scuba Diver (Open water 1), First Aid Certificate.


Community Projects: Brick-laying, Tiling, Plumbing, Carpentry, Water Harvesting, Electrical.


Sustainability Projects: Aquaponics, Hydroponics, Bee-Keeping, Aquaculture (Tilapia), Broiler Chicken rearing, Egg Laying Chicken rearing, 


Income Generating Activities: East Coast Rock Lobster diving, Spearfishing, Angling.


Gap Year Fees

Programme Fees

The Wild Coast Gap Year is a 9-month programme with a total investment of R150,000. This investment fee covers accommodation, food, activities, training, certain certifications, and full programme support. It does not cover travel costs and accommodation to other regions of South Africa during the two 10-day mini-breaks of the Gap Year Programme.

Deposit

R37,500

A 25% deposit secures your place once approval has been received by the Wild Coast Gap Year Programme Principal and selection committee.

Monthly Fees (8 months)

R14,063

The remaining R112,500 is payable in 8 equal monthly instalments of R14,063 each, due monthly in advance from the date your deposit is received.
